Cleaning the gutters is a vital spring maintenance task for homeowners to ensure their homes are in good condition. Gutters are responsible for directing rainwater away from the roof and the foundation of the house, which helps prevent water damage and erosion. 

Over time, gutters can become clogged with leaves, debris, and other materials, preventing water from flowing through them properly. This can cause water to overflow, damaging the roof and the walls of the house. Additionally, clogged gutters can be a breeding ground for pests and insects, which can cause further damage to the home. 

Cleaning the gutters is a relatively simple task that homeowners or professionals can do. It involves removing any debris from the gutters and ensuring that they are free of obstructions.   

The frequency of gutter cleaning depends on various factors, such as the number of trees in your yard, the amount of debris that collects in your gutters, and the climate in your area. If you have a lot of trees in your yard, you may need to clean your gutters more frequently, perhaps every three to four months, to prevent them from becoming clogged with leaves and debris. Similarly, if you live in an area with heavy rainfall, you may need to clean your gutters more often to prevent overflow and potential water damage to your home. 

It’s also a good idea to inspect your gutters regularly to ensure they are functioning properly and identify any potential issues before they become a major problem. This can include checking for leaks, corrosion, and damage to the gutter system.

Cleaning gutters can be done by following these steps: 

  1. Gather the necessary equipment: You will need a sturdy ladder, gloves, a small trowel or scoop, a bucket, and a garden hose. 
  1. Position the ladder: Place the ladder on a level surface, preferably on a solid and flat ground. Make sure the ladder is tall enough to reach the gutters without you overstretching. 
  1. Wear gloves: Wear gloves to protect your hands from any sharp objects or debris in the gutters. 
  1. Scoop out debris: Use a small trowel or scoop to remove any debris or leaves from the gutters. Place the debris in a bucket to dispose of later. 
  1. Flush gutters with water: Once you’ve removed most of the debris, use a garden hose to flush out the gutters. This will help remove any remaining debris or dirt that was missed during scooping. Be sure to aim the hose down the downspout to make sure the water is flowing freely through the gutter system. 
  1. Check for leaks or damage: While cleaning, check for any leaks, damage or rusting in the gutters. This is a good time to repair or replace any parts that need attention. 
  1. Clean up: Once you have finished cleaning the gutters, dispose of the debris in the bucket, and put away all the equipment.

Cleaning gutters provides several benefits, including: 

  1. Preventing water damage: Gutters are designed to direct water away from your home’s foundation and walls. When gutters are clogged with debris, water can overflow, causing damage to your home’s exterior and foundation. Regular cleaning of gutters can prevent water damage and keep your home protected. 
  1. Protecting your landscaping: When gutters overflow, water can spill onto your landscaping, causing damage. Cleaning your gutters ensures that water is directed away from your property and landscaping, protecting your yard and plants. 
  1. Avoiding pests and insects: Clogged gutters can provide a breeding ground for pests and insects, such as mosquitoes, rodents, and termites. Regular cleaning of gutters can prevent these pests from taking up residence in your home. 
  1. Extending the lifespan of your gutters: Dirt, debris, and other materials can accumulate in gutters, leading to rusting and corrosion. By cleaning your gutters regularly, you can extend their lifespan and avoid costly repairs or replacements.
